CNET logo CNET

CNET is a website that provides you with the latest tech news and tech reviews. The homepage of the website is a huge feed of the latest tech stories that would take you hours to sort through. Read more about CNET.

  • Who in this group know DOS
    I still use dos today. especially when diagnosing network issues. Need to know you router IP address? start / run / type cmd and then ipconfig. It displays your ip address and that of your default gateway (your router). Then simply run a ping to an outside source. I ping cnet.com as I know they will respond. You can run a tracert to cnet.com and it will show your time between hops and where the issue may be... Source: 10 months ago
